Paul Okoye Reveals Twin Brother Peter’s Role in EFCC Ordeal

Popular singer Paul Okoye, also known as Rudeboy, has disclosed that his twin brother, Peter Okoye, aka Mr. P, was responsible for his recent arrest by the Economic and Financial Crimes Commission (EFCC).

In a revealing interview with City FM, Lagos, Rudeboy explained that Mr. P had written a petition to the anti-graft agency, accusing him of fraudulent activities. Despite being cleared of all allegations after a thorough investigation, Paul expressed his dismay that his brother has yet to apologize.

“This year, I was invited by the EFCC after they received a petition against me from my twin brother. I never thought it [our beef] would get to this extent. I thought it was just music,” he said.

“The next thing, people are asking me, ‘What do you do?’ Somebody said, ‘You’re going to go to jail for 20 years. They’re going to lock you up.’ I got to the EFCC office, they told me everything. They’ve already printed all my account statements. They asked me to explain every transaction.

“First of all, what entered my mind was, what if I was into fraud? That’s how my brother would have finished me? But I took it. Then they started the investigation. At a point, I was no longer comfortable with the kind of questions they were asking me. When I knew it was serious was when they asked me to get a lawyer and sureties. I did everything.

“One month ago, they called me, my twin brother and our elder brother [Jude Okoye], and said, ‘First of all, we have to say that after all investigations, Paul is innocent. Paul is cleared. Everything you accused him of, we’ve done our investigation and he’s innocent.’

“Despite the fact that I was proven innocent, my twin brother didn’t apologise for the false accusations,” he narrated.

This revelation sheds light on the intense personal and professional rift between the twin brothers, who once dominated the music scene as the duo P-Square.
